Manager – Mission Assurance

Northrop Grumman

Mission Assurance Manager at Northrop Grumman overseeing compliance with quality standards and leading internal/external audits for the Defense Systems Sector. Requires significant experience in Mission Assurance and Quality Management.

About the role

Key responsibilities & impact
  • Maintaining compliance with Quality Management System (QMS) policies, procedures, and processes to ensure the performance and quality of products conform to established standards, specifications and customer requirements.
  • Leading the execution and improvement of the Sector Quality Management System (QMS) by establishing Sector led initiatives and guidance based on Sector Operating Objectives, Organizational Goals and Objectives and company policy.
  • Lead, conduct and report on the status of internal and external audits throughout the Sector, ensuring compliance to accredited standards (AS9100/ISO9001 or equivalent).
  • Proactive administration of Sector level Procedures and Operating Practices (PrOP).
  • Leading compliance and verification across the DS Sector QMS Procedures and Operating Practices (PrOP) to ensure alignment to Corporate-level updates and changes, including participation on Enterprise-wide Communities of Practice (COP).
  • Establishing and managing Quality Management System (QMS) performance metrics to facilitate and maintain alignment to continuous improvement activities in concert with the Sector Level goals and objectives.
  • Coordinating and delivering annual QMS Compliance Management Review and Preventive/Corrective Action Board with the Sector Executive Level Staff.
  • Lead, conduct and report on the status of internal and external audits throughout the Sector.

Requirements

What you’ll need
  • Bachelor's degree and 8+ years of experience in Mission Assurance, Quality Assurance, Program Management, Supply Chain and/or Manufacturing; or a Master’s degree and 6+ years of related experience; or 12 years of related experience in lieu of degree
  • 5+ years of experience managing and leading teams in an AS9100 / ISO9001 environments
  • 3+ years of formal leadership experience
  • Ability to travel up to 25% domestically as necessary
  • US Citizenship with the ability to obtain a security clearance
